> I ran across a couple of bugs with the following Exporters in the vtk 5.2
> branch while trying to export my scenes in from my vtk application:
> VRML Exporter:
>   1) Exported file won¹t load in Paraview or most other VRML viewers.If it is
> succesful, only the last *Set is read in. The problem is that there needs to
> be one *Set per Shape node.
>   2) Exported file doesn¹t take into consideration actor¹s visibility so all
> actors are exported even if they aren¹t visible in the render window.
> I have fixed both of these.
> 
> In trying to verify some of these bugs by exporting to obj and reading in the
> file, I ran into these bugs:
> OBJExporter
>   1) Exported file doesn¹t take into consideration actor¹s visibility so all
> actors are exported even if they aren¹t visible in the render window.
>   2) Exporter file only uses Actors color rather than the mappers scalars for
> coloring (color by vertex).
>   3) Exported file doesn¹t use transparency. This is because the variable set
> for transparency is named incorrectly as ³Tf² should be ³Tr² according to
> specs.
>   4) Exported file¹s transparency is inverse of vtkProperty opacity value
> (1.0-opacity). Should just be opacity.
> 
> I have fixed 1,2 and 4 in my local build. 3 seems like it will be a little
> more complicated so it may take some time
